Overview: Map: Directions: Satellite: Photo Map: Overview: Map: Directions: Satellite: … WebApr 6, 2016 · Another crucial difference between performing Shakespeare in his time and now is that there were no women actors on the early modern stage – all female parts were played by boy actors. This was hardly as jarring as it might be today. Boy actors, typically between the ages of 14 to 22, were seen as somewhere in between men and women. hatch river tours https://easykdesigns.com

WebShakespeare - Hamlet. We are in Denmark, and Hamlet's father, the king, is now dead. Hamlet's uncle has married Hamlet’s mother, and become the new king. A ghost … Web• Hamlet • Claudius, (who murdered Hamlet’s father) • Gertrude, (Hamlet’s mother and Claudius’ new wife) • Laertes, (The brother of the girl Hamlet was going to marry, who drowned.
